Retaining meta-stable fcc-Cr phase by restraining nucleation of equilibrium bcc-Cr phase in CuCrZrTi alloys during ageing
چکیده انگلیسی
Cr-rich precipitates with a bcc crystal structure are an equilibrium phase in high-strength Cu-Cr alloys. Metastable fcc Cr-rich precipitates that are coherent with a fcc Cu matrix were retained in a Cu-Cr-Zr-Ti alloy during ageing. Atom-probe tomography analysis revealed that Cr atoms exist in the core of the Cr-rich precipitates, whereas Zr atoms segregate on the periphery. Fcc Cr-rich precipitates are prone to form because of the low nucleation barrier. A rapid diffusion of Ti atoms in the matrix stimulates the fcc Cr-rich nuclei growth. Resulting solute-lean zones hinder further nucleation of equilibrium bcc Cr-rich precipitates.
